I det följande beskrivs närmare en utförandeform av uppfin- ningen under hänvisning till bifogade ritningar, på vilka fig. 1 visar en sammanställning av transportören, fig. 2 visar en driv- station i genomskärning, fig. 3 visar en upphängning, fig. 4 visar transportören upphängd i en lina och fig. 5 visar en driv- station mellan bandets ändpunkter.In the following, an embodiment of the invention is described in more detail with reference to the accompanying drawings, in which Fig. 1 shows an assembly of the conveyor, Fig. 2 shows a drive station in section, Fig. 3 shows a suspension, Fig. 4 shows the conveyor suspended in a rope and Fig. 5 shows a drive station between the end points of the belt.
Transportören består av ett ändlöst band 1 som är upphängt mellan en driven rulle 3 och odriven 4. Mellan dessa rullar kan en eller flera upphängningspunkter 5 finnas; Det gods som skall transporteras går på det övre bandet från en pålastningsstation 6 till en avlastningsstation 7. Bandet 1 är uppbyggt av tvâ armerade kraftupptagande parter eller element 8 med stympat kilformig tvär- snittsprofil och en tunnare mellandel, på vilket godset 9 trans- porteras.The conveyor consists of an endless belt 1 which is suspended between a driven roller 3 and a non-driven 4. Between these rollers there may be one or more suspension points 5; The goods to be transported go on the upper belt from a loading station 6 to a unloading station 7. The belt 1 is made up of two reinforced force-absorbing parts or elements 8 with a truncated wedge-shaped cross-sectional profile and a thinner intermediate part, on which the goods 9 are transported.
Rullarna 3 och 4 är försedda med spår, i vilka de kraftupp- tagande elementen 8 löper och hålls på plats av styrrullar 10.The rollers 3 and 4 are provided with grooves, in which the force-absorbing elements 8 run and are held in place by guide rollers 10.
Till den drivande rullen 4 är kopplad ett drivmaskineri 11.A drive machinery 11 is connected to the driving roller 4.
Upphängningen 5 består av parvis i en konsol 12 upphängda rullar l3 som löper mot bandets kraftupptagande element 8 och som är ledbart upphängda i ett fäste 14.The suspension 5 consists of rollers 13 suspended in pairs in a bracket 12 which run towards the force-receiving element 8 of the belt and which are hingedly suspended in a bracket 14.
Bandet löper med sin returpart över en rulle 15 och fixeras i spårade styrrullar 16 som löper mot de kraftupptagande elementen 8. När bandet skall dras längre sträckor mellan upphängningsmaster 17, kan upphängningspunkterna 5 fästas i wirar 18 som i sin tur är fästade i en mellan masterna 17 löpande bärlina 19.The belt runs with its return part over a roller 15 and is fixed in grooved guide rollers 16 which run towards the force-absorbing elements 8. When the belt is to be pulled longer distances between suspension masts 17, the suspension points 5 can be fastened in wires 18 which in turn are fastened in one between the masts 17 continuous carrying line 19.
Vid långa eller kraftigt lutande transportörer kan anordnas en drivstation 20, vilken består av en med drivenhet 21 driven, spårad rulle 22, som löper mot ett av bandets kraftupptagande element 8. På motsatt sida är en mothàllarrulle 23 fästad, som tillsammans med rullen 22 fixerar elementen 8.In the case of long or strongly inclined conveyors, a drive station 20 can be arranged, which consists of a grooved roller 22 driven by drive unit 21, which runs against one of the force-receiving elements 8 of the belt. On the opposite side, a counter roller 23 is fixed, which together with roller 22 fixes elements 8.
När gods 9 släpps ner på transportbandet 1 trycks bandets mellan elementen 8 befintliga, elastiska mellandel ner av godset 9, vilket medför att bandet får en U-form. Vid upphängningspunkter- na 5 förs de kraftupptagande elementen 8 samman av rullarna 13.When goods 9 are dropped on the conveyor belt 1, the existing, elastic intermediate part of the belt between the elements 8 is pressed down by the goods 9, which causes the belt to have a U-shape. At the suspension points 5, the force-absorbing elements 8 are brought together by the rollers 13.
Mellan upphängningspunkterna 5 hålls således dessa element 8 i närheten av varandra. 10 15 7712580-5 Ä 7 Vid den drivande rullen 4 viks bandet ut dels därför att bandets kraftupptagande element 8 av rullarna 10 tvingas ner i drivrullens 4 på avstånd från varandra belägna spår och säras och hålls sedan särade så att bandet 1 med sin mellandel löper utbrett över den plana rullen.Thus, between the suspension points 5, these elements 8 are kept close to each other. At the driving roller 4, the belt is unfolded partly because the force-absorbing element 8 of the belt is forced down into the grooves of the drive roller 4 at a distance from each other and is separated and then kept separated so that the belt 1 runs with its intermediate part. spread over the flat roller.
Eftersom de kraftupptagande elementen 8 hos den godstrans- porterande delen av bandet ligger nära varandra och godset be- finner sig långt nedanför den öppning, som bildas mellan elemen- ten 8 är godset väl skyddat mot vind, vilket medför att man kan transportera även lätt gods och dammande gods utan att det blåser bort, även om bandet mellan upphängningspunkterna S löper utan överbyggnad.Since the force-absorbing elements 8 of the goods-transporting part of the belt are close to each other and the goods are located far below the opening formed between the elements 8, the goods are well protected from wind, which means that light goods can also be transported and dusting goods without blowing away, even if the belt between the suspension points S runs without superstructure.
Då dragbelastningarna är koncentrerade till elementen 8 och dessa i sin tur löper på rullar 13 kan långt avstånd hållas mellan upphängningspunkterna 5, vilket ger en billig konstruktion jämfört med konventionella bandtransportörer.When the tensile loads are concentrated to the elements 8 and these in turn run on rollers 13, a long distance can be kept between the suspension points 5, which gives a cheap construction compared to conventional belt conveyors.
Genom att de kraftupptagande elementen 8 på den godstrans- porterande delen av bandet ligger nära varandra kan bandet ledas i böjar.Because the force-absorbing elements 8 on the goods-transporting part of the belt are close to each other, the belt can be guided in bends.
